Choosing the appropriate professional development course can shape the direction of your career and open doors to new opportunities. With thousands of options available online and offline, making the proper alternative requires clarity, research, and a strategic mindset. A well-chosen course does more than add a certificate to your resume. It builds real skills, boosts confidence, and aligns your development with long-term career goals.
Define Your Career Aims
Start by identifying precisely what you want to achieve. Are you looking to get promoted, switch industries, or improve a specific skill? Clear goals assist slender down your options and prevent wasted time and money. For instance, someone aiming for a leadership position may focus on management or communication courses, while a tech professional would possibly prioritize coding or data evaluation programs.
Write down your quick-term and long-term career goals. This simple step makes it easier to match courses with your ambitions and ensures each learning determination helps your bigger plan.
Assess Your Current Skill Level
Before enrolling in any course, take an honest look at your current skills. Selecting a course that’s too advanced can lead to frustration, while one that is too primary could not provide value. Many platforms offer beginner, intermediate, and advanced levels, so it is necessary to pick out the one which fits your current experience.
You can also take free assessments or introductory lessons to gauge whether the content material matches your expectations. This helps you keep away from committing to something that does not meet your needs.
Research Course Content and Structure
Not all courses are created equal. Some focus heavily on theory, while others emphasize practical application. Review the syllabus carefully to understand what topics are covered and how the fabric is delivered.
Look for courses that embrace real-world projects, case studies, or hands-on assignments. These elements make learning more effective and will let you apply new knowledge immediately. A well-structured course must also have clear learning outcomes so you know exactly what you will gain.
Check Instructor Credentials and Reviews
The quality of a course typically depends on the experience of the instructor. Research their background, experience, and industry reputation. Instructors with real-world expertise tend to provide more practical insights and related examples.
Reading reviews from past students is equally important. Sincere feedback can reveal strengths and weaknesses that are not apparent within the course description. Pay attention to comments about clarity, usefulness, and total satisfaction.
Consider Flexibility and Learning Format
Your schedule and learning style play a major role in your success. Some folks prefer self-paced courses that enable them to be taught anytime, while others benefit from structured programs with deadlines and live sessions.
If you’re working full-time, flexibility becomes essential. Choose a format that fits your every day routine and permits you to stay constant without feeling overwhelmed. The precise balance between convenience and structure can significantly improve your learning experience.
Consider Certification and Career Value
Not all certificates carry the same weight. Some are highly acknowledged by employers, while others might have limited impact. Research whether or not the course provider is reputable and whether or not the certification is valued in your industry.
Courses that offer trade-recognized credentials or partnerships with well-known organizations can strengthen your resume. More importantly, concentrate on the skills you acquire slightly than just the certificate itself.
Examine Costs and Return on Investment
Price is a crucial factor, but it should not be the only one. A less expensive course just isn’t always the better selection if it lacks quality or relevance. Think about the return on investment. Will the skills you acquire assist you to earn more or advance faster in your career?
Many platforms provide free trials, discounts, or payment plans, making it easier to invest in your development without monetary strain.
Stay Aligned With Trade Trends
Industries evolve quickly, and staying relevant requires continuous learning. Choose courses that replicate present trends and in-demand skills. This ensures that your efforts translate into real career advantages and keep you competitive in the job market.
Making a considerate choice when choosing a professional development course can accelerate your progress and keep your career moving in the precise direction.
